Brief Description
The purpose of this position is to provide project management support for the Brazos River Authority (BRA). Support functions are accomplished by participating in BRA's risk-based capital planning and management initiatives; performing project management duties on select projects; using judgement to identify project challenges and recommend solutions; utilizing project management software tools; assisting with annual project budget preparation and performing monthly budget reviews; serving on project teams to develop Request for Proposals (RFPs), evaluate proposals, and select vendors. Other responsibilities include monitoring and reporting on project progress; scheduling and attending project meetings; preparing project meeting minutes and summaries; tracking project deliverables and action items; presenting to stakeholders on project status; maintaining project files; researching projects, topics, and materials; and any other duties as assigned.
  • Manages projects and supports other Project Managers with development of project plans, project schedules, budgets, documentation, scopes of work, meetings, invoices, presentations, BRA staff coordination and consultant coordination.
  • Develops project budgets and assists with annual departmental budget preparation and monthly budget status reviews, prepares project narratives, project implementation worksheets and direct labor estimates, and monitors project expenditures and progress.
  • Coordinates project meetings, schedules, and activities. Serves as a liaison between team members and internal and external contacts. Coordinates in-house monthly project reports. Compiles comments/edits of weekly Project Status Overview reports and maintains project files.
  • Assists with development and review of various documents including: contracts, scopes of work, meeting agendas, meeting minutes, project reports, project submittals and presentation materials. Assists project managers as requested.
  • Visits project sites as needed to develop understanding of project goals and objectives, review project progress, meet with internal and external project stakeholders, and coordinate activities to complete project tasks.⬢⬢⬢

BRAZOS RIVER AUTHORITY, EOE: The BRA was created by the Texas Legislature in 1929 and exists to develop, manage, and protect the water resources of the Brazos River Basin. Today, BRA's staff develops and distributes water supplies, provides water and wastewater treatment, monitors water quality, and pursues water conservation through public education programs.
